The world’s first autonomous vessel to cross the Atlantic Ocean is signaling a new era in maritime technology.
In this episode of Smart Talks with IBM, Malcolm Gladwell takes on this topic with Lauren Ober, host of The Loudest Girl in the World, and guests Brett Phaneuf and Don Scott, the engineers behind the Mayflower Autonomous Ship project. The two explain how automation and AI allowed them to reimagine the design and use of a ship at sea and their implications beyond maritime navigation.
